Two circles of radii `5\ c m\ a n d\ 3c m` intersect at two points and the distance between their centres is `4c mdot` Find the length of the common chord.
Let the common chord be `AB` and `P \and\ Q` be the centers of the two circles.
`AP=5cm \and\ AQ=3cm.`
`PQ=4cm` ...given
Now, seg`PQ⊥chord AB`
`AR=RB=1/2AB`....perpendicular from center to the chord, bisects the chord
Let `PR=x cm`
so `RQ=(4−x)cm`
In`/_\ARP,AP^2 =AR^2+PR^2`
`AR^2=5^2−x^2`...(1)
In `/_\ARQ,AQ^2=AR^2+QR^2`
`AR^2=3^2−(4−x)^2`...(2)
`5^2−x^2=3^2−(4−x)^2`...from (1) & (2)
`25−x^2=9−(16−8x+x^2)`
`25−x^2=−7+8x−x^2`
`32=8x`
`x=4` substituting in equation(1) we get , `AR^2=25-16=9`
`AR=3cm`
`AB=2xxAR=2xx3=6`
`AB=6cm`So length of common chord is6 cm.
